A Reflection on "Advances in Software Inspections"

被引:0
|
作者
Porter, Adam A. [1 ]
Siy, Harvey [2 ]
Votta, Lawrence [3 ]
机构
[1] Univ Maryland, College Pk, MD 20742 USA
[2] Univ Nebraska, Omaha, NE 68182 USA
[3] Comp & Applicat Consultant, Bellevue, WA 98004 USA
关键词
Inspection; Software; Codes; Reviews; Costs; Software engineering; Defect detection; Testing; Maintenance engineering; Standards; inspection; code review; quality assurance; software development; software engineering; software quality;
D O I
10.1109/TSE.2025.3537080
中图分类号
TP31 [计算机软件];
学科分类号
081202 ; 0835 ;
摘要
Michael Fagan's work on the software inspection process defined a practical approach for improving software quality that was broadly adopted throughout the software industry. This work sparked numerous follow-on efforts aimed at understanding and improving the approach. Finally, the process has flexibly evolved over roughly 50 years, incorporating new languages, tools, techniques, and new understandings of its goals and benefits.
引用
收藏
页码:728 / 731
页数:4
相关论文
共 50 条
  • [1] Efficient management of inspections in software development projects
    Chatzigeorgiou, A
    Antoniadis, G
    INFORMATION AND SOFTWARE TECHNOLOGY, 2003, 45 (10) : 671 - 680
  • [2] A system for controlling software inspections
    Gupta, V
    Patnaik, AR
    Goel, N
    El Emam, K
    CCECE 2003: CANADIAN CONFERENCE ON ELECTRICAL AND COMPUTER ENGINEERING, VOLS 1-3, PROCEEDINGS: TOWARD A CARING AND HUMANE TECHNOLOGY, 2003, : 1343 - 1346
  • [3] Analyzing the relationships between inspections and testing to provide a software testing focus
    Elberzhager, Frank
    Munch, Jurgen
    Assrnann, Danilo
    INFORMATION AND SOFTWARE TECHNOLOGY, 2014, 56 (07) : 793 - 806
  • [4] Delegation-Based Agile Secure Software Development Approach for Small and Medium-Sized Businesses
    Mihelic, Anze
    Vrhovec, Simon
    Markelj, Blaz
    Hovelja, Tomaz
    IEEE ACCESS, 2024, 12 : 189611 - 189635
  • [5] Toward Measurement-Based Software Engineering
    Basili, Victor R.
    Weiss, David M.
    Rombach, Hans Dieter
    IEEE TRANSACTIONS ON SOFTWARE ENGINEERING, 2025, 51 (03) : 717 - 719
  • [6] Emphasizing the Early Phases of the Software Development Process Before Deploying Smart Contracts
    Lopez-Pimentel, Juan-Carlos
    del-Valle-Soto, Carolina
    Valdivia, Leonardo J.
    Monroy, Raul
    IEEE ACCESS, 2025, 13 : 13628 - 13643
  • [7] ICMM-a maturity model for software inspections
    Kollanus, Sami
    JOURNAL OF SOFTWARE MAINTENANCE AND EVOLUTION-RESEARCH AND PRACTICE, 2011, 23 (05): : 327 - 341
  • [8] Evaluation of a Software Engineering Course by Reflection
    Barzilay, Ohad
    Hazzan, Orit
    Yehudai, Amiram
    ITICSE 2009: PROCEEDING OF THE 2009 ACM SIGSE ANNUAL CONFERENCE ON INNOVATION AND TECHNOLOGY IN COMPUTER SCIENCE EDUCATION, 2009, : 273 - 277
  • [9] Comparing detection methods for software requirements inspections: A replication using professional subjects
    Porter A.
    Votta L.
    Empirical Software Engineering, 1998, 3 (4) : 355 - 379
  • [10] Assessing the quality of offshore Binomial sampling biosecurity inspections using onshore inspections
    Trouve, Raphael
    Arthur, Anthony D.
    Robinson, Andrew P.
    ECOLOGICAL APPLICATIONS, 2022, 32 (05)